More about Master of Engineering

Studying for a Master of Engineering in Port Macquarie offers aspiring engineers a unique opportunity to develop their skills through dedicated training programs. With local providers such as Flinders University and UNSW delivering courses through online modes, learners can enjoy the flexibility of remote study while still benefiting from quality instruction. The Port Macquarie area is well-suited for student engagement, providing a vibrant community and numerous networking opportunities for budding engineers.

Upon completing a Master of Engineering, graduates are well-equipped to pursue a variety of rewarding career paths, such as Chief Engineer, Project Engineer, and Engineering Manager. The curriculum is designed to foster practical knowledge across diverse fields, including Electrical Engineering, Mechatronics, and Project Management. This comprehensive training paves the way for a successful future, ensuring that graduates stand out in a competitive job market.
